DAX e Power BI: O Guia Definitivo para Análises Poderosas

⏱ Tempo de leitura: 12 minutos

Pontos Principais

  • DAX é a linguagem de fórmulas do Power BI e Excel, essencial para análises de dados avançadas.
  • Aprender DAX envolve compreender funções, contexto de avaliação e modelagem de dados.
  • O Curso de Excel e Power BI é um excelente ponto de partida para dominar DAX.
  • Prática constante, estudo de exemplos e resolução de problemas são chaves para o aprendizado.
  • O domínio de DAX abre portas para carreiras em análise de dados e Business Intelligence.

O Que é Linguagem DAX e Por Onde Começar: A Jornada para Análises de Dados Transformadoras

Se você busca aprofundar suas habilidades em análise de dados, entender o que é linguagem DAX e por onde começar é o seu primeiro e mais crucial passo. DAX, ou Data Analysis Expressions, é a linguagem de fórmulas por trás de ferramentas poderosas como o Power BI e o Excel avançado. Ela permite criar cálculos complexos, métricas personalizadas e obter insights valiosos a partir de seus dados. Para profissionais que desejam ir além das planilhas básicas e realmente extrair o máximo de suas informações, dominar DAX é um diferencial imbatível. Este guia completo irá desmistificar o DAX e apresentar um caminho claro para você iniciar sua jornada de aprendizado, especialmente se você está considerando um Curso de Excel e Power BI.

Desvendando o Poder da Linguagem DAX

Em sua essência, DAX é uma coleção de funções, operadores e constantes que podem ser usadas em fórmulas para criar valores e realizar cálculos. Pense nela como a linguagem que permite ao Power BI e ao Excel “entender” o que você deseja calcular a partir dos seus dados brutos. Ao contrário das fórmulas tradicionais do Excel, que operam primariamente em células individuais, o DAX opera em colunas e tabelas, permitindo análises mais robustas e dinâmicas. Além disso, o DAX introduz o conceito de “contexto de avaliação”, que é fundamental para entender como as fórmulas são calculadas em diferentes partes de um relatório ou dashboard.

Por exemplo, imagine que você tem dados de vendas e deseja calcular a “Venda Média por Cliente”. Uma fórmula DAX simples pode fazer isso de forma eficiente, considerando todas as transações e agrupando-as corretamente. Contudo, se você precisar calcular a “Venda Média por Cliente no Último Trimestre” ou a “Venda Média por Cliente Comparada com o Trimestre Anterior”, a complexidade aumenta, e é aí que o poder do DAX se revela. Ele permite criar métricas que respondem a perguntas de negócio cada vez mais sofisticadas.

Por Que Aprender DAX é Essencial em 2026?

O mercado de trabalho em 2026 valoriza cada vez mais profissionais capazes de não apenas coletar, mas também interpretar e apresentar dados de forma estratégica. Ferramentas de Business Intelligence (BI) como o Power BI tornaram-se padrão em muitas empresas, e o DAX é o motor por trás de suas capacidades analíticas. Ao dominar esta linguagem, você se posiciona como um profissional mais valioso, capaz de:

  • Criar dashboards interativos e visualmente atraentes.
  • Desenvolver KPIs (Indicadores Chave de Performance) precisos e relevantes.
  • Identificar tendências, padrões e anomalias nos dados.
  • Tomar decisões de negócio mais embasadas e estratégicas.
  • Automatizar relatórios complexos, economizando tempo e recursos.

Em suma, o DAX é a ponte entre os dados brutos e o conhecimento acionável, algo indispensável no cenário empresarial atual. Se você está buscando uma forma estruturada de adquirir essas habilidades, um Curso de Excel e Power BI pode ser o caminho ideal para começar a entender o que é linguagem DAX e por onde começar de maneira eficaz.

Os Fundamentos da Linguagem DAX: O Que Você Precisa Saber

Para embarcar na jornada de aprendizado do DAX, é importante ter uma compreensão dos seus pilares. Entender o que é linguagem DAX e por onde começar significa familiarizar-se com seus componentes básicos:

Funções DAX: Os Blocos de Construção

DAX possui uma vasta biblioteca de funções, muitas das quais são semelhantes às do Excel, mas com nuances importantes. As funções podem ser categorizadas em:

  • Funções de Agregação: Como SUM, AVERAGE, MIN, MAX, COUNT. Elas realizam cálculos em uma coluna de dados.
  • Funções de Lógica: IF, AND, OR, para criar condições e ramificações.
  • Funções de Texto: CONCATENATE, LEFT, RIGHT, para manipulação de strings.
  • Funções de Data e Hora: DATE, YEAR, MONTH, para trabalhar com datas.
  • Funções de Iteração (Iterators): Funções que avaliam uma expressão linha por linha em uma tabela. Exemplos incluem SUMX, AVERAGEX, FILTER. Estas são incrivelmente poderosas para cálculos personalizados.
  • Funções de Relacionamento (Relationship Functions): RELATED, RELATEDTABLE, para navegar entre tabelas em um modelo de dados.
  • Funções de Inteligência de Tempo (Time Intelligence Functions): CALCULATE com modificadores como TOTALYTD, SAMEPERIODLASTYEAR. Essenciais para análises de vendas e desempenho ao longo do tempo.

Dominar as funções mais comuns e entender quando usar um iterador (como SUMX) em vez de uma função de agregação simples (SUM) é um dos primeiros grandes aprendizados.

Contexto de Avaliação: O Coração do DAX

Este é talvez o conceito mais desafiador e, ao mesmo tempo, o mais importante no DAX. O contexto de avaliação determina quais dados são visíveis para uma fórmula em um determinado momento. Existem dois tipos principais de contexto:

  • Contexto de Linha (Row Context): Ocorre quando uma fórmula está sendo avaliada para cada linha de uma tabela. Funções iteradoras como SUMX criam um contexto de linha.
  • Contexto de Filtro (Filter Context): Ocorre quando filtros são aplicados a uma consulta, seja por meio de elementos visuais em um relatório (como segmentações de dados ou gráficos), por outras fórmulas (usando a função CALCULATE) ou por relacionamentos entre tabelas.

A função `CALCULATE` é a mais poderosa do DAX porque permite modificar o contexto de filtro. Ela é a chave para realizar a maioria dos cálculos de inteligência de tempo e para criar métricas que respondem a filtros específicos. Se você busca entender o que é linguagem DAX e por onde começar de forma profunda, dedicar tempo a este conceito é fundamental. Para aprofundar, confira também nosso artigo sobre os fundamentos do DAX.

Modelagem de Dados: A Base para o Sucesso

DAX não opera no vácuo. Ele funciona sobre um modelo de dados bem estruturado. Uma modelagem de dados eficaz envolve:

  • Importar e Limpar Dados: Garantir que os dados estejam no formato correto e sem erros.
  • Criar Relacionamentos entre Tabelas: Definir como as tabelas se conectam (geralmente usando chaves primárias e estrangeiras). Isso permite que o DAX navegue entre as tabelas e aplique filtros corretamente.
  • Otimizar o Modelo: Remover colunas desnecessárias, renomear tabelas e colunas para clareza, e garantir que os relacionamentos estejam configurados corretamente.

Um modelo de dados bem organizado é a espinha dorsal para que suas fórmulas DAX funcionem de maneira eficiente e correta. Sem uma boa modelagem, mesmo as fórmulas mais brilhantes podem falhar ou gerar resultados incorretos.

Por Onde Começar a Aprender DAX: Um Roteiro Prático

Agora que você tem uma ideia do que é DAX, a pergunta natural é: por onde começar a aprender? Felizmente, existem caminhos estruturados para adquirir essa habilidade valiosa.

1. Invista em um Bom Curso de Excel e Power BI

Para muitos, o ponto de partida mais eficaz é um curso abrangente que cubra tanto o Excel avançado quanto o Power BI. Um Curso de Excel e Power BI oferece a base necessária em manipulação de dados no Excel e introduz você às funcionalidades do Power BI, incluindo a linguagem DAX. Procure cursos que:

  • Tenham módulos dedicados a DAX.
  • Expliquem os conceitos de contexto de avaliação de forma clara.
  • Utilizem exemplos práticos e cenários de negócios reais.
  • Ofereçam exercícios para praticar.

Um curso bem estruturado pode acelerar significativamente seu aprendizado, fornecendo um roteiro claro e evitando que você se perca em informações desconexas. Saiba mais sobre o que é linguagem DAX e por onde começar neste guia.

2. Pratique Constantemente com Dados Reais ou Simulados

Teoria sem prática é insuficiente. Depois de aprender os conceitos básicos, a melhor maneira de solidificar seu conhecimento é aplicá-lo. Comece com conjuntos de dados simples e gradualmente avance para os mais complexos. Tente recriar métricas que você vê em relatórios de negócios ou que são comuns no seu dia a dia profissional. O site oficial do Power BI e muitos outros recursos online oferecem conjuntos de dados de amostra que são perfeitos para praticar.

3. Estude Exemplos e Soluções de Outros Usuários

A comunidade de DAX é vasta e ativa. Procure por blogs, fóruns e canais do YouTube que abordem DAX. Analise como outros usuários resolvem problemas semelhantes aos seus. Muitas vezes, você encontrará fórmulas elegantes e eficientes que podem inspirar seu próprio trabalho. Entender a lógica por trás dessas soluções é tão importante quanto saber escrevê-las.

4. Foque nos Conceitos Fundamentais: Contexto e CALCULATE

Como mencionado, o contexto de avaliação é a chave. Dedique tempo extra para entender como o contexto de linha e o contexto de filtro interagem e como a função `CALCULATE` os manipula. A maioria dos desafios em DAX se resume a um entendimento inadequado desses conceitos. Acesse nosso artigo O Segredo dos Dados Poderosos: O Que é Linguagem DAX e Por Onde Começar: Passo a Passo para um aprofundamento.

5. Aprenda Funções de Inteligência de Tempo

Análises de desempenho ao longo do tempo são cruciais para qualquer negócio. Funções como `TOTALYTD`, `SAMEPERIODLASTYEAR`, `DATEADD` são ferramentas poderosas para comparar períodos, calcular crescimentos e entender tendências. Dominar essas funções é um passo significativo para se tornar um analista de dados proficiente.

Prós e Contras de um Curso de Excel e Power BI

Ao considerar seu aprendizado, avaliar um Curso de Excel e Power BI pode ser uma decisão estratégica. Veja os prós e contras:

Vantagens:

  • Estrutura e Organização: Cursos oferecem um currículo sequencial, facilitando o aprendizado passo a passo.
  • Foco em Habilidades Relevantes: Cobrem tanto o Excel avançado quanto o Power BI, duas ferramentas essenciais no mercado.
  • Aprendizado Prático: Geralmente incluem exercícios e projetos para aplicar o conhecimento.
  • Orientação Especializada: Instrutores experientes podem tirar dúvidas e oferecer insights valiosos.
  • Certificação: Muitos cursos oferecem certificados, que podem agregar valor ao seu currículo.
  • Comunidade e Networking: Alguns cursos promovem comunidades onde alunos podem interagir e trocar experiências.

Desvantagens:

  • Custo: Cursos de qualidade podem representar um investimento financeiro.
  • Tempo Dedicado: Exigem um compromisso de tempo para assistir às aulas e realizar as atividades.
  • Ritmo de Aprendizado: O ritmo do curso pode não se adequar perfeitamente ao ritmo de aprendizado de todos os alunos.
  • Conteúdo Genérico: Cursos mais amplos podem não aprofundar tanto em tópicos muito específicos de DAX, exigindo estudo adicional.

Para Quem é Indicado o Estudo de DAX?

O domínio da linguagem DAX é benéfico para uma ampla gama de profissionais e aspirantes a carreiras em dados:

  • Analistas de Dados: Essencial para criar relatórios, dashboards e análises aprofundadas.
  • Analistas Financeiros: Para criar projeções, análises de rentabilidade e relatórios de desempenho financeiro.
  • Profissionais de Marketing: Para analisar campanhas, ROI e comportamento do consumidor.
  • Profissionais de Vendas: Para monitorar metas, performance de equipes e tendências de vendas.
  • Gerentes e Tomadores de Decisão: Para entender os dados que embasam suas estratégias e tomar decisões mais informadas.
  • Estudantes e Recém-Formados: Para se destacar no mercado de trabalho e iniciar uma carreira em áreas relacionadas a dados.
  • Usuários Avançados de Excel: Para migrar para um nível superior de análise e visualização de dados.

Em resumo, qualquer pessoa que lida com dados e precisa extrair insights significativos para tomar decisões estratégicas se beneficiará enormemente do aprendizado de DAX. Um Curso de Excel e Power BI é uma excelente maneira de iniciar essa jornada. Veja mais em nosso guia prático sobre O Que é Linguagem DAX e Por Onde Começar: Guia Prático com Dicas Acionáveis.

Alternativas e Complementos ao Estudo de DAX

Embora o DAX seja fundamental para Power BI e Excel avançado, é importante notar que existem outras ferramentas e linguagens no universo da análise de dados. Por exemplo, para manipulação e análise de dados em larga escala, linguagens como SQL (Structured Query Language) são indispensáveis para consultar bancos de dados relacionais. Para análises estatísticas mais avançadas e machine learning, linguagens como Python (com bibliotecas como Pandas, NumPy, SciPy) e R são amplamente utilizadas. No entanto, para a criação de relatórios interativos e dashboards focados em Business Intelligence dentro do ecossistema Microsoft, o DAX no Power BI é a ferramenta de eleição.

O Futuro com DAX: O Que Esperar

A relevância do DAX só tende a crescer. Com a democratização do acesso a dados e a crescente necessidade de empresas tomarem decisões baseadas em informações, a demanda por profissionais com habilidades em análise e visualização de dados continuará em alta. O domínio de DAX não é apenas uma habilidade técnica; é uma porta de entrada para o mundo da inteligência de negócios, onde a capacidade de transformar dados em insights acionáveis é altamente valorizada. Continuar aprendendo e praticando, seja através de um curso ou por conta própria, é o caminho para se manter relevante e competitivo no mercado de 2026 e além. Descubra o segredo dos dados poderosos e entenda O Que é Linguagem DAX e Por Onde Começar: Descubra o Segredo dos Dados Poderosos.

Perguntas Frequentes sobre Linguagem DAX

O que é a linguagem DAX e para que serve?

A linguagem DAX (Data Analysis Expressions) é um conjunto de funções, operadores e constantes que podem ser usados em fórmulas para criar valores e realizar cálculos em ferramentas como o Microsoft Power BI e o Excel. Ela serve para criar métricas personalizadas, realizar análises de dados complexas, gerar insights e construir relatórios e dashboards interativos que vão além das funcionalidades básicas de planilhas.

É difícil aprender DAX?

O DAX possui uma curva de aprendizado que pode ser desafiadora, especialmente devido ao conceito de contexto de avaliação. No entanto, com uma abordagem estruturada, como a oferecida por um bom Curso de Excel e Power BI, e prática constante, é totalmente possível dominá-lo. O segredo está em entender os fundamentos, como contexto de linha, contexto de filtro e a função CALCULATE, e aplicar esse conhecimento em cenários práticos.

Qual a diferença entre fórmulas do Excel e DAX?

As fórmulas do Excel geralmente operam em células individuais e são mais adequadas para cálculos linha a linha ou em intervalos específicos. O DAX, por outro lado, é projetado para operar em colunas e tabelas inteiras dentro de um modelo de dados. Ele utiliza o conceito de contexto de avaliação, permitindo análises muito mais dinâmicas e complexas, especialmente em grandes volumes de dados e quando se trabalha com múltiplos relacionamentos entre tabelas no Power BI.

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*

Rolar para cima